Enterprise League logo
Inextricable Group Tech Logo

Inextricable Group Tech

This profile is unclaimed.

Overview

10-20

Contact Details

info@inextricablegroup.com

London, United Kingdom (UK)

Social Media

Listings

Company reviews

You are in a "view as others" mode